scispace - formally typeset
Proceedings ArticleDOI

A case for end system multicast (keynote address)

Yang-hua Chu, +2 more
- Vol. 28, Iss: 1, pp 1-12
TLDR
This paper explores an alternative architecture for small and sparse groups, where end systems implement all multicast related functionality including membership management and packet replication, and calls this scheme End System Multicast.
Abstract: 
The conventional wisdom has been that IP is the natural protocol layer for implementing multicast related functionality. However, ten years after its initial proposal, IP Multicast is still plagued with concerns pertaining to scalability, network management, deployment and support for higher layer functionality such as error, flow and congestion control. In this paper, we explore an alternative architecture for small and sparse groups, where end systems implement all multicast related functionality including membership management and packet replication. We call such a scheme End System Multicast. This shifting of multicast support from routers to end systems has the potential to address most problems associated with IP Multicast. However, the key concern is the performance penalty associated with such a model. In particular, End System Multicast introduces duplicate packets on physical links and incurs larger end-to-end delay than IP Multicast. In this paper, we study this question in the context of the Narada protocol. In Narada, end systems self-organize into an overlay structure using a fully distributed protocol. In addition, Narada attempts to optimize the efficiency of the overlay based on end-to-end measurements. We present details of Narada and evaluate it using both simulation and Internet experiments. Preliminary results are encouraging. In most simulations and Internet experiments, the delay and bandwidth penalty are low. We believe the potential benefits of repartitioning multicast functionality between end systems and routers significantly outweigh the performance penalty incurred.

read more

Citations
More filters
Proceedings Article

A case for end system multicast

TL;DR: The potential benefits of transferring multicast functionality from end systems to routers significantly outweigh the performance penalty incurred and the results indicate that the performance penalties are low both from the application and the network perspectives.
Journal ArticleDOI

Scribe: a large-scale and decentralized application-level multicast infrastructure

TL;DR: Simulation results, based on a realistic network topology model, show that Scribe scales across a wide range of groups and group sizes, and balances the load on the nodes while achieving acceptable delay and link stress when compared with Internet protocol multicast.
Proceedings ArticleDOI

Scalable application layer multicast

TL;DR: A new scalable application-layer multicast protocol, specifically designed for low-bandwidth, data streaming applications with large receiver sets, which has lower link stress, improved or similar end-to-end latencies and similar failure recovery properties.
Journal ArticleDOI

SplitStream: high-bandwidth multicast in cooperative environments

TL;DR: The design and implementation of SplitStream are presented and experimental results show that SplitStream distributes the forwarding load among all peers and can accommodate peers with different bandwidth capacities while imposing low overhead for forest construction and maintenance.
Proceedings ArticleDOI

CoolStreaming/DONet: a data-driven overlay network for peer-to-peer live media streaming

TL;DR: This paper presents DONet, a data-driven overlay network for live media streaming, and presents an efficient member and partnership management algorithm, together with an intelligent scheduling algorithm that achieves real-time and continuous distribution of streaming contents.
References
More filters
Proceedings ArticleDOI

On power-law relationships of the Internet topology

TL;DR: These power-laws hold for three snapshots of the Internet, between November 1997 and December 1998, despite a 45% growth of its size during that period, and can be used to generate and select realistic topologies for simulation purposes.

A Border Gateway Protocol 4 (BGP-4)

Yakov Rekhter, +1 more
TL;DR: This document, together with its companion document, "Application of the Border Gateway Protocol in the Internet", define an inter- autonomous system routing protocol for the Internet.
Proceedings Article

A case for end system multicast

TL;DR: The potential benefits of transferring multicast functionality from end systems to routers significantly outweigh the performance penalty incurred and the results indicate that the performance penalties are low both from the application and the network perspectives.
Journal ArticleDOI

On power-law relationships of the Internet topology

TL;DR: Despite the apparent randomness of the Internet, some surprisingly simple power-laws of theInternet topology are discovered, which hold for three snapshots of the internet.
Proceedings Article

End-to-End Arguments in System Design.

TL;DR: A design principle is presented that helps guide placement of functions among the modules of a distributed computer system and suggests that functions placed at low levels of a system may be redundant or of little value when compared with the cost of providing them at that low level.
Related Papers (5)